Heritage partner honoured

by isleofman.com 20th October 2006
A southern farmer responsible for helping to maintain one of the Island's most important heritage sites has been honoured.

Manx National Heritage presented Andrew Moore with a copy of a painting of his farm, Balladoole, by William Hoggatt from the forties.

Mr Moore supplies MNH with traditionally harvested straw for its thatched cottages at Cregneash and Niarbyl.

His family still uses a reaper-binder method, whereas most modern combine harvesters break the straw.
